Newcastle United midfielder Jamie Miley moved to Newport County on loan in the summer after impressing Eddie Howe in pre-season.

In the absence of his younger brother, Lewis, Jamie Miley was brought into Eddie Howe's squad for pre-season and did enough to impress the gaffer with the decision then taken to loan out the midfielder to get some more experience.

However, since his move to Newport, Miley has played just eight times and Newcastle have now taken the move to terminate the loan early and bring Miley back to Tyneside.

Now the club must decide what to do next with the 20-year-old who has been afflicted by a few injuries this season, not even making his Newport debut until October after joining in August due to having hernia surgery.

The club put out a statement via the official site after recalling the youngster.

"The 20-year-old joined the Sky Bet League Two club on loan last summer and made eight appearances in all competitions for the Welsh club with six of those coming in league fixtures.

"Before heading out on loan, Miley featured in the first-team in pre-season, playing in the friendlies against Hull City, Urawa Red Diamonds and Girona."
Advertisement

The statement doesn't give much away, but The Chronicle are reporting that Miley will spend some time with the first team so Eddie Howe can take a closer look before deciding what to do with another loan move the most likely outcome.

There are some fans who believe this could be the end of the road for Miley, with rumours circulating last week that he would be recalled and sold.

It's probably too soon to draw any conclusions, especially as the loan move was hampered by injuries, so it's hard to point fingers at either Miley or Newport.
